The lav, the loo, little boy’s or little girl’ room, bogger, crapper, pissoir, dunny or water closet - whatever you want to call it, it’s not the place that first comes to mind when you think of high end poetry. However, phrases like ‘For a good time call ……’ do have cultural significance. What is behind the writing on the wall? And are you a lavatorial philosopher?
This was an interview by Andrea Gibbs of ABC radio Australia on 22nd May 2022. I was interviewed by the host about my research on Latrinalia/Toilet Graffiti.
